Fair enough really. When Ewald Lienen was playing for Arminia Bielefield he had his leg gouged open by Werder Bremen’s Norbet Siegmann. So infuriated was he that he went after the monkey, not the organ grinder, bollocking the manager Otto Rehhagel for his rough tactics.
